buildroot/boot/gummiboot/Config.in
Rahul BedarkarRahul Bedarkar committed 4427fe2821f26 Dec 2016
Raw file
Source viewDiff to previous
xxxxxxxxxx
 
1
config BR2_TARGET_GUMMIBOOT
2
    bool "gummiboot"
3
    depends on BR2_i386 || BR2_x86_64
4
    select BR2_PACKAGE_GNU_EFI
5
    select BR2_PACKAGE_UTIL_LINUX
6
    select BR2_PACKAGE_UTIL_LINUX_LIBBLKID
7
    help
8
      gummiboot is a simple UEFI boot manager which executes
9
      configured EFI images. The default entry is selected by a
10
      configured pattern (glob) or an on-screen menu.
11
​
12
      gummiboot operates on the EFI System Partition (ESP)
13
      only. Configuration file fragments, kernels, initrds, other
14
      EFI images need to reside on the ESP. Linux kernels need to
15
      be built with CONFIG_EFI_STUB to be able to be directly
16
      executed as an EFI image.
17
​
18
      See the Grub2 help text for details on preparing an EFI
19
      capable disk image using Gummiboot: the instructions are
20
      exactly the same, except that the Gummiboot configuration
21
      files will be located in /loader/ inside the EFI partition.
22
​
23
      http://freedesktop.org/wiki/Software/gummiboot/
